Why Teen Athletes Are Different

Right now, your teen's body is simultaneously building peak bone mass (90% is acquired by age 18) [1], growing in height and muscle, and training hard. For female athletes, they're also developing their reproductive system, which requires specific energy availability. These concurrent processes create energy demands that far exceed what the body needs just to maintain itself.

Here's the frustrating part: most sports nutrition research has been conducted almost exclusively on male participants. A 2022 audit of nearly 2,000 sports science studies found that women accounted for only 23% of total participants, and of the studies that did include women, 86% made no attempt to account for menstrual cycle or hormonal contraceptive use [4]. This means much of the nutrition advice circulating in youth sports wasn't designed with all athletes in mind, especially not female teens.

When the Body Doesn't Get Enough

When your teen consistently burns more energy than they take in, their body enters what researchers call Relative Energy Deficiency in Sport, or RED-S. This isn't just about feeling tired, it's a cascade of consequences that can affect everything from bone health and immune function to mood [2]. For female athletes, this can also include menstrual cycle changes.

The tricky part? These consequences often don't show up immediately. Your teen might even see short-term performance gains before problems appear, which is why under-fueling can accidentally feel like it's working. Research shows that adolescent athletes who sleep less than 8 hours have significantly higher injury rates [3]. When combined with inadequate fueling, the risk increases further [2]. For all athletes, stress fractures, frequent illness, and performance decline aren't just bad luck, they're often red flags that the body is running on empty.

The Diet Culture Problem

Let's talk about something that makes fueling even more complicated: the messages your teen is probably getting about food and their body.

Your teen has likely absorbed messages from social media, teammates, or even well-meaning coaches that equate being leaner with performing better. Maybe they've heard comments about what or how much other athletes eat. Maybe they've been told that certain foods are "bad" or that they should "watch what they eat." Maybe they've noticed which athletes get praised and which bodies get criticized.

Diet culture in sports is everywhere, and it sends confusing messages: that thinner always equals faster, that food is something to control rather than enjoy, that hunger signals can't be trusted, and that worth as an athlete is tied to how the body looks. These messages often contradict each other and contradict what the body actually needs.

If your teen seems confused, anxious, or guilty about eating, it's not their fault. They're navigating a lot of noise, and much of it isn't grounded in science or in what actually supports long-term performance and health.

Here's what research actually shows: the leanest athletes aren't necessarily the fastest or most successful. Athletes who eat enough to support their training consistently outperform those who under-fuel. What determines success isn't body composition, it's energy availability, mental resilience, and ability to recover.

What Proper Fueling Actually Looks Like

Your teen athlete likely needs 2,500-4,000+ calories per day, depending on their training volume, body size, and sport [5]. That's not a typo, and some athletes training at very high volumes need even more. While every athlete's fueling needs are unique, the ranges below are starting points based on research, and individual needs depend on training volume, body size, growth rate, sport demands, and metabolism.

Here's what those calories should include:

  • Carbohydrates (6-10 grams per kg body weight) as the primary fuel source [5]. This is what powers training and helps with recovery. Think: oatmeal, rice, pasta, bread, fruits, and starchy vegetables.

  • Protein (1.4-2.0 grams per kg) for muscle repair and growth [5]. Spread this throughout the day: breakfast, lunch, dinner, and snacks. Sources include eggs, Greek yogurt, chicken, fish, beans, and protein powder.

  • Healthy fats (20-35% of total calories) for hormone production, brain function, and nutrient absorption [5]. Think: avocados, nuts, nut butters, olive oil, and fatty fish.

  • Key nutrients like calcium (1,300mg/day), iron (15mg/day), and vitamin D for bone health, energy production, and immune function [6].

In practice, this means your teen eating breakfast every day, even before early practices, plus regular meals and 2-3 snacks, with fueling strategically around training.

The Sport Psychology Connection

Fueling isn't just about physical health, it's deeply connected to mental well-being and performance. When your teen learns to tune into their body's signals rather than override them, they develop better decision-making, catch problems before they become injuries, and build self-trust.

This is where intuitive eating becomes protective. Research shows that athletes who develop a flexible, permission-based relationship with food (rather than rigid rules and restriction) have lower rates of disordered eating, better psychological well-being, and more sustainable eating habits. Learning to honor hunger, recognize fullness, and eat for both fuel and pleasure builds resilience that extends far beyond sport.

It's worth noting that menstrual irregularities affect an estimated 13-60% of female athletes [4], yet these athletes are almost completely absent from supplement and nutrition research. This means standard recommendations may not account for the unique needs of this significant population.

Practicing self-compassion around food and the body also equips teens to handle the inevitable challenges of training, recovery, and performance. When the inner critic shows up with judgments about eating or body changes, self-compassion offers a way to stay grounded without spiraling into shame or restriction.

What Parents Can Do

If you're reading this, you probably already sense something feels off. Trust that instinct, your teen's body is trying to tell you something important.

Watch your language around food and bodies.

Avoid commenting on portion sizes, body changes, or labeling foods as "good" or "bad." Stock the kitchen with a variety of foods and let your teen eat when they're hungry, even if it's not "mealtime." The messages you send about food and bodies matter more than you might realize.

Build their support team.

Your teen might benefit from working with a sports medicine physician who understands RED-S, a sports dietitian who specializes in athletes, and a sport psychologist (like Skadi) who gets the unique pressures they face. Elite athletes have whole teams supporting them for a reason, and your teen deserves that same support.

Notice the messages around them.

Pay attention to how coaches, teammates, and other adults talk about food and bodies. Comments about portions, body size, or "good" versus "bad" foods often aren't based in science, but diet culture. Your teen deserves accurate, compassionate information that actually supports their goals.

Honor their hunger.

If your teen is hungry between meals or after practice, encourage them to eat. Their body isn't trying to trick them or sabotage them, it's communicating what it needs to help them perform, recover, and grow. Learning to listen to and trust those signals is a skill that will serve them far beyond sport.

Watch for warning signs.

If you notice skipping meals, excessive exercise beyond what's prescribed, frequent injuries, or for female athletes, a lost or irregular period, approach the conversation with curiosity and care, not judgment. Early intervention leads to better outcomes, and seeking professional support isn't overreacting, it's exactly what your teen needs.
